自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 Deepstream:Gst-nvdsosd 添加中文画面上中文水印乱码

之前在nx的盒子上通过在Gst-nvdsosd的sink添加回调探针使用nvds_add_display_meta_to_frame函数实现了中文osd的添加,经过验证添加成功,这两天下载了相关的docker环境来部署发现画面中的osd中文乱码,经过各方验证发现是环境中缺少相关的中文字库,而不是缺少中文输入环境,经过调试Gst-nvdsosd默认使用Serif字体可以运行程序时查看NvDsObjectMeta的text_params.font_params.font_name。

2022-08-23 10:06:13 745 2

原创 deepstream/Gstreamer 自动从pipeline管道获取元件进行link

deepstream/Gstreamer 自动从pipeline管道获取元件进行link

2022-06-28 10:08:43 446

原创 DeepStream/Gstreamer queue实现预缓存功能

DeepStream/Gstreamer queue实现预缓存功能

2022-05-25 09:49:55 1993 1

原创 Gstreamer/Deepstream 多输入源输入,打开失败源判断

当使用uridecodebin插件打开多输入源时,发现在打开任一源失败时,在消息监听回调会返回GST_MESSAGE_ERROR错误消息从而退出管道,详细错误信息是gstrtspsrc.c(7469): gst_rtspsrc_retrieve_sdp (): /GstPipeline:StreamTogetherProcess/GstBin:decode-bin-1/GstURIDecodeBin:uri-decode-bin1/GstRTSPSrc:source:Failed to connect.

2022-05-16 16:56:03 1115

原创 ijkplayer使用ffmpeg为视频添加水印avfilter_graph_parse_ptr返回Invalid data found when processing input

在确定代码逻辑和流程没有问题过后返回这个问题,通过多方验证确定是avfilter_graph_parse_ptr第二个参数导致的,此处我的输入参数是const char *strFilter="movie=/storage/emulated/0/logo.png[wm];[in][wm]overlay=0:0,scale=400:400[out]",通过android studio 后台日志打印出现然后我一直以为这里是logo_text1.png图片的问题,然后确定了路径文件有效,然.

2021-10-20 15:35:34 2464

原创 SRS4.0 H265分支以支持 h265的hls分发

先来个相关的话题:往srs服务推流这个步骤,用ffmpeg可以直接实现,用命令或者自己写代码封装相关接口,这个网上也有许多的例子,这里有个问题就是ffmpeg是不支持封装h265为flv推送rtmp的,所以需要修改相关的源码参考网址https://github.com/runner365/ffmpeg_rtmp_h265重新编译,编译步骤可以参考https://github.com/runner365/srt_encoder/wiki/How-to-compile-cn不用编译libsrt这个

2021-08-12 15:18:42 2388 2

原创 C++北京时间(字符串)和时间戳相互转换

C++北京时间(字符串)和时间戳相互转换/********************************************************************* Describe : 将北京时间转换成时间戳 Input : pStr 字符串时间 Output : tempTime 整形时间 *********************************************************************/ bool TranT

2021-03-03 15:26:51 1273 1

原创 SDL2.0在windows下锁屏渲染卡住

SDL2.0在windows下渲染电脑锁屏后解锁出现画面卡主的现象***解决方法,利用windows下的锁屏检测,当检测到锁屏过后判断用户解锁,将SDL的SDL_Renderer和SDL_Texture使用SDL_DestroyRenderer和SDL_DestroyTexture销毁重新创建,即可解决。C++ 锁屏检测代码链接如下:https://blog.csdn.net/flushhip/article/details/83141062当面临多分屏播放多对象时可开线程检测线程函数如下:v.

2021-01-21 14:25:20 921 2

原创 使用ffmpeg添加水印的一个小坑

使用ffmpeg添加水印的一个小坑网上有许多初始化avfilter资源的代码,但是如果你把取流和解码分开在两个线程中且没有把pts和dts的值传到解码的AVPacket中,添加水印时因为缺少这两个参数就会导致出画面正常但是添加水印失败,且ffmpeg不会报任何错误信息。...

2020-08-05 17:15:08 591

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除